Solving advection equation by using the natural decomposition method
In this paper, we will study the natural decomposition method (NDM) to obtain exact solution of nonlinear homogeneous and nonhomogeneous advection equation. The Adomian decomposition method is the basis of natural decomposition method. The theoretical analysis of the natural decomposition method is investigated for some equation and calculated with easily computable terms. The results are compared with other method. The evident has illustrated that this method is easy and efficient.
